We need to forward a copy of the data we are indexing to Cisco Secure works. We are running around ~400 Universal forwarders and two indexers

I have read http://docs.splunk.com/Documentation/Splunk/latest/Deploy/Forwarddatatothird-partysystems but it appears that to do this we would need to install heavy forwarders on each of our ~400 hosts.

Ideally we would want to forward the data from one place (or indexers). Another approach I can see happening is to install a heavy forwarder on the indexer itself and have it forward incoming data from the Universal forwarders to a third party system. Can anyone validate if this is valid conclusion?

Any advice would be helpful.
